#002803 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#002803 is composed of 0% red, 15.7%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.5% yellow and 84.3% black. It has a hue angle of 124.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 7.8%. #002803 color hex could be obtained by blending #005006 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#002803
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#ecffee is the lightest one.

Tones of #002803
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#121613 is the less saturated color, while #002803 is the most saturated one.
